MidCap Financial Investment Corporation (MFIC)

USD 13.21

(-1.78%)

Net Debt Summary of MidCap Financial Investment Corporation

  • MidCap Financial Investment Corporation's latest annual net debt in 2023 was 1.34 Billion USD , down -4.02% from previous year.
  • MidCap Financial Investment Corporation's latest quarterly net debt in 2023 FY was 1.34 Billion USD , down -4.02% from previous quarter.
  • MidCap Financial Investment Corporation reported annual net debt of 1.39 Billion USD in 2022, down -8.14% from previous year.
  • MidCap Financial Investment Corporation reported annual net debt of 1.52 Billion USD in 2021, up 7.75% from previous year.
  • MidCap Financial Investment Corporation reported quarterly net debt of 1.43 Billion USD for 2023 Q2, up 2.25% from previous quarter.
  • MidCap Financial Investment Corporation reported quarterly net debt of 1.34 Billion USD for 2023 Q4, down -3.68% from previous quarter.

Annual Net Debt Chart of MidCap Financial Investment Corporation (2023 - 2004)

Historical Annual Net Debt of MidCap Financial Investment Corporation (2023 - 2004)

Year Net Debt Net Debt Growth
2023 1.34 Billion USD -4.02%
2022 1.39 Billion USD -8.14%
2021 1.52 Billion USD 7.75%
2020 1.41 Billion USD -19.43%
2019 1.75 Billion USD 61.01%
2018 1.08 Billion USD 40.41%
2017 774.51 Million USD -7.48%
2016 837.16 Million USD -36.03%
2015 1.3 Billion USD -12.19%
2014 1.49 Billion USD 9.8%
2013 1.35 Billion USD 18.04%
2012 1.14 Billion USD 14.23%
2011 1 Billion USD -3.86%
2010 1.04 Billion USD 82.73%
2009 573.03 Million USD -45.48%
2008 1.05 Billion USD -14.14%
2007 1.22 Billion USD 302.12%
2006 -605.64 Million USD -4.22%
2005 -581.1 Million USD 33.83%
2004 -878.26 Million USD 0.0%

Peer Net Debt Comparison of MidCap Financial Investment Corporation

Name Net Debt Net Debt Difference
Gladstone Capital Corporation 299.6 Million USD -347.297%
180 Degree Capital Corp. -246.08 Thousand USD 544674.93%
BlackRock TCP Capital Corp. 872.95 Million USD -53.517%
Gladstone Investment Corporation 395.12 Million USD -239.168%
TPG Inc. 585.55 Million USD -128.867%
Oxford Lane Capital Corp. 6.75% Notes due 2031 152.62 Million USD -778.077%
Monroe Capital Corporation 295.9 Million USD -352.892%
Gladstone Investment Corporation 395.12 Million USD -239.168%
Carlyle Secured Lending, Inc. 919.73 Million USD -45.709%
CaliberCos Inc. 191.97 Million USD -598.084%
Beneficient -5.77 Million USD 23305.87%
GCM Grosvenor Inc. 381.85 Million USD -250.956%
PhenixFIN Corporation 5.25% Notes due 2028 78.54 Million USD -1606.287%
Grosvenor Capital Management, L.P. 381.85 Million USD -250.956%
Patria Investments Limited 3.72 Million USD -35925.242%
Diamond Hill Investment Group, Inc. -46.83 Million USD 2961.354%
Rand Capital Corporation 12.95 Million USD -10244.826%
New Mountain Finance Corporation 1.71 Billion USD 21.874%
Hennessy Advisors, Inc. -21.03 Million USD 6471.602%
Oxford Square Capital Corp. 117.23 Million USD -1043.089%
Great Elm Capital Corp. 6.75% Notes Due 2025 139.26 Million USD -862.322%
WhiteHorse Finance, Inc. 362.27 Million USD -269.921%
Firsthand Technology Value Fund, Inc. 60.88 Thousand USD -2201034.945%
Sprott Focus Trust, Inc. -110.05 Thousand USD 1217788.268%
Investcorp Credit Management BDC, Inc. 106.06 Million USD -1163.544%
ArrowMark Financial Corp. 44.19 Million USD -2932.49%
Prestige Wealth Inc. -50.21 Thousand USD 2669167.915%
Crescent Capital BDC, Inc. 837 Million USD -60.112%
OFS Credit Company, Inc. 45.98 Million USD -2814.257%
Golub Capital BDC, Inc. 3.04 Billion USD 56.031%
OFS Capital Corporation 4.95% Notes due 2028 254.38 Million USD -426.817%
SWK Holdings Corporation 38.62 Million USD -3369.346%
Fidus Investment Corporation 347.38 Million USD -285.783%
Atlas Corp. 6.22 Billion USD 78.485%
Newtek Business Services Corp. 5.50% Notes Due 2026 930.57 Million USD -44.012%
Prospect Capital Corporation 2.34 Billion USD 42.925%
T. Rowe Price Group, Inc. -1.66 Billion USD 180.31%
Portman Ridge Finance Corporation 295.49 Million USD -353.519%
Virtus Investment Partners, Inc. 1.83 Billion USD 26.981%
Hamilton Lane Incorporated 160.55 Million USD -734.676%
SuRo Capital Corp. 6.00% Notes due 2026 45.56 Million USD -2841.039%
Royalty Management Holding Corporation 2.2 Million USD -60571.235%
SEI Investments Company -809.64 Million USD 265.522%
Royalty Management Holding Corporation 2.2 Million USD -60571.235%
Oxford Lane Capital Corp. 152.62 Million USD -778.077%
Ares Capital Corporation 11.4 Billion USD 88.244%
Great Elm Capital Corp. 139.26 Million USD -862.322%
SuRo Capital Corp. 45.56 Million USD -2841.039%
Victory Capital Holdings, Inc. 876.88 Million USD -52.83%
Silvercrest Asset Management Group Inc. -40.96 Million USD 3371.105%
Oxford Lane Capital Corp. 152.62 Million USD -778.077%
GigCapital4, Inc. -150 Thousand USD 893526.0%
StepStone Group Inc. 86.24 Million USD -1453.802%
Grab Holdings Limited -2.34 Billion USD 157.149%
OFS Capital Corporation 254.38 Million USD -426.817%
OFS Credit Company, Inc. 45.98 Million USD -2814.257%
Oxford Lane Capital Corp. 5.00% Notes due 2027 152.62 Million USD -778.077%
Oxford Lane Capital Corp. 152.62 Million USD -778.077%
Newtek Business Services Corp. 930.57 Million USD -44.012%
Hennessy Advisors, Inc. 4.875% Notes due 2026 -21.03 Million USD 6471.602%
Horizon Technology Finance Corporation 389.15 Million USD -244.372%
SLR Investment Corp. 833.62 Million USD -60.761%
Capital Southwest Corporation 741.78 Million USD -80.665%
Gladstone Investment Corporation 4.875% Notes due 2028 395.12 Million USD -239.168%
Great Elm Capital Corp. 5.875% Notes due 2026 139.26 Million USD -862.322%
Oxford Lane Capital Corp. 152.62 Million USD -778.077%
Capital Southwest Corporation 741.78 Million USD -80.665%
Oxford Square Capital Corp. 5.50% Notes due 2028 117.23 Million USD -1043.089%
OFS Credit Company, Inc. 45.98 Million USD -2814.257%
Trinity Capital Inc. 642.12 Million USD -108.703%
Logan Ridge Finance Corporation 97.62 Million USD -1272.784%
The Carlyle Group Inc. 7.46 Billion USD 82.054%
Binah Capital Group, Inc. 29.75 Million USD -4403.307%
PhenixFIN Corporation 78.54 Million USD -1606.287%
Gladstone Investment Corporation 5.00% Notes Due 2026 395.12 Million USD -239.168%
Oxford Square Capital Corp. - 6 117.23 Million USD -1043.089%